logo

Output 089f669cf63d29fc36c1ce59a74d15cc80b5adeabf869ec506005cfeedc4cc8b:0

value
2450000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 442cf35d8184465b89faed4e1e031fbc26624557 OP_EQUALVERIFY OP_CHECKSIG
address
17DUoGfXjXSF1MWuWWdbGPrnAedBwxELca
transaction
089f669cf63d29fc36c1ce59a74d15cc80b5adeabf869ec506005cfeedc4cc8b